Peapack-Gladstone Bank hired Kevin J. Bodnar to head its corporate advisory team. He will co-lead the division with Patrick R. Brocker, current head of structured finance, and Thomas Brower, senior managing director.

The division will focus on evaluating strategic alternatives for clients, including acquisitions and divestitures, joint ventures and recapitalizations, assessing debt capacity and appropriateness of debt and equity solutions and evaluating alternatives to improve alignment of family and business objectives.

“Each member of the corporate advisory team has consistently demonstrated success by adding value and delivering strategic insight to clients,” said Eric H. Waser, executive vice president and head of Commercial Banking at Peapack-Gladstone. “Growing our team allows us to leverage an already successful line of business. It gives us the ability to support entrepreneurs and business owners with Bodnar’s merger and acquisition experience, which is a perfect fit with our advice-led strategy.”

Bodnar has more than 30 years’ experience in the industry. He most recently served as managing director at Corporate Fuel Partners, where he oversaw the firm’s broker-dealer subsidiary. Prior to that, Bodnar was a director with Alliance Mezzanine Investors, responsible for executing all phases of mezzanine and equity investments and fund management for the middle market focused SBIC-licensed fund. Before Alliance, he worked at FleetBoston Financial for 15 years in credit and lending and was a founding member of Fleet Securities.
